
MOTOROLA
Chapter 16. Memory Controller
16-71
Part IV. Hardware Interface
4. DeÞne the UPMB (or UPMA) parameters that control the memory system in the
following sequence. For additional details, see Table 16-19.
Ñ Program the RAM array using MCR and MDR. The RAM word must be written
into the MDR before a
WRITE
command is issued to the MCR. Repeat this step
for all RAM word entries.
Ñ Initialize ORx and BRx for the required DRAM device address mapping.
Ñ ORx[MS] selects the machine to control clock cycles. Note that ORx[SAM]
controls address multiplexing for the Þrst cycle; subsequent cycles are controlled
by UPM RAM words. Also note that the AMX Þeld in the UPM RAM word
controls address multiplexing for the next clock cycle and not the current one.
Ñ Program MBMR to select the number of columns and refresh timer parameters.
Table 16-20. UPMB Register Settings
Field
Register
Value
Comments
MS
BR2
10
Selects UPMB
PS
BR2
00
Selects 32-bit bus width
WP
BR2
0
Allows read and write accesses
PTP
MPTPR
00000010
Prescaler divided by 32
PTB
MBMR
00001100
15.6
m
s at a 25-MHz clock
PTBE
MBMR
1
Enables periodic timer B
AMB
MBMR
001
Selects nine column address pins
DSB
MBMR
01
Selects two disable timer clock cycles
GPLB4DIS
MBMR
0
Disables the UPWAITB signal
RLFB
MBMR
0011
Selects three loop iterations for read
WLFB
MBMR
0011
Selects three loop iterations for write
SAM
OR2
1
Selects column address on Þrst cycle
BIH
OR2
0
Supports burst accesses
Summary of Contents for MPC860 PowerQUICC
Page 3: ...MPC860UM AD 07 98 REV 1 MPC860 PowerQUICC ª UserÕs Manual ...
Page 36: ...xxxvi MPC860 PowerQUICC UserÕs Manual MOTOROLA CONTENTS Paragraph Number Title Page Number ...
Page 78: ...I iv MPC860 PowerQUICC UserÕs Manual MOTOROLA Part I Overview ...
Page 88: ...1 10 MPC860 PowerQUICC UserÕs Manual MOTOROLA Part I Overview ...
Page 114: ...3 16 MPC860 PowerQUICC UserÕs Manual MOTOROLA Part I Overview ...
Page 226: ...8 32 MPC860 PowerQUICC UserÕs Manual MOTOROLA Part II PowerPC Microprocessor Module ...
Page 262: ...9 36 MPC860 PowerQUICC UserÕs Manual MOTOROLA Part II PowerPC Microprocessor Module ...
Page 274: ...III iv MPC860 PowerQUICC UserÕs Manual MOTOROLA Part III Configuration ...
Page 320: ...12 12 MPC860 PowerQUICC UserÕs Manual MOTOROLA Part III Configuration ...
Page 325: ...MOTOROLA Part IV Hardware Interface IV v Part IV Hardware Interface ...
Page 326: ...IV vi MPC860 PowerQUICC UserÕs Manual MOTOROLA Part IV Hardware Interface ...
Page 352: ...13 26 MPC860 PowerQUICC UserÕs Manual MOTOROLA Part IV Hardware Interface ...
Page 394: ...14 42 MPC860 PowerQUICC UserÕs Manual MOTOROLA Part IV Hardware Interface ...
Page 426: ...15 32 MPC860 PowerQUICC UserÕs Manual MOTOROLA Part IV Hardware Interface ...
Page 530: ...17 26 MPC860 PowerQUICC UserÕs Manual MOTOROLA Part IV Hardware Interface ...
Page 632: ...21 44 MPC860 PowerQUICC UserÕs Manual MOTOROLA Part V The Communications Processor Module ...
Page 660: ...22 28 MPC860 PowerQUICC UserÕs Manual MOTOROLA Part V The Communications Processor Module ...
Page 708: ...24 24 MPC860 PowerQUICC UserÕs Manual MOTOROLA Part V The Communications Processor Module ...
Page 748: ...27 20 MPC860 PowerQUICC UserÕs Manual MOTOROLA Part V The Communications Processor Module ...
Page 846: ...31 20 MPC860 PowerQUICC UserÕs Manual MOTOROLA Part V The Communications Processor Module ...
Page 914: ...35 12 MPC860 PowerQUICC UserÕs Manual MOTOROLA Part V The Communications Processor Module ...
Page 948: ...36 34 MPC860 PowerQUICC UserÕs Manual MOTOROLA Part V The Communications Processor Module ...
Page 998: ...37 48 MPC860 PowerQUICC UserÕs Manual MOTOROLA Part VI Debug and Test ...
Page 1016: ...A 10 MPC860 PowerQUICC UserÕs Manual MOTOROLA Appendixes ...
Page 1024: ...B 8 MPC860 PowerQUICC UserÕs Manual MOTOROLA Appendixes ...
Page 1030: ...C 6 MPC860 PowerQUICC UserÕs Manual MOTOROLA Appendixes ...
Page 1086: ...Glossary 12 MPC860 PowerQUICC UserÕs Manual MOTOROLA ...
Page 1106: ......